Ruling and Reigning with Christ
IQ Spenser

We often hear the term today of “being called into the ministry.” But, in the fuller understanding of this term, we are all called to be ministers of the Gospel.

In Ezekiel's vision, recorded in Chapter 44 of Ezekiel, two realms of ministry are established. Concerning the first, “And the Levites that are gone away far from me, when Israel went astray, ... Yet they shall be ministers in my sanctuary, having charge at the gates of the house, and ministering to the house: ... Because they ministered unto them before their idols, and caused the house of Israel to fall into iniquity: ... and they shall not come near unto me.” Ezek 44:10-13

Of the second order, He says this: “But the priests the Levites, the sons of Zadok, that kept charge of my sanctuary when the children of Israel went astray from me, they shall come near to me to minister unto me, and they shall stand before me to offer unto me the fat and blood, saith the Lord God: They shall enter into my sanctuary, and they shall come near to my table, to minister unto me and they shall keep my charge.” Ezek 44:15-16

In the verses that follow, the Lord makes it very clear that He has a very specific work and place for these Zadok priests who have qualified by their obedience and pure heart towards the Lord. These will be given the privilege and honor of entering into the Holy of Holies and of coming into the very presence of the Lord.

These also have a very special ministry that they are to accomplish. Therefore, they are instructed to live a clean, pure and separated life. “And they shall teach my people the difference between the holy and the profane, and cause them to discern between the unclean and the clean.” Ezek 44:23

We must now consider what it takes to qualify for this higher realm of ministry in our day. We are not born into it, as were the priests of old. But, we are given an opportunity to live and walk thru life's journey in such a way that we qualify as an overcomer and find ourselves in the place of identification with our Lord in His throne. Then we will be qualified to rule and reign with Him. See Rev 3:21 and Rev 5:10.

In these last days, many will be found in the place of the first group of Levites and come short of the Lord's calling and purpose. He is waiting for those who will “hear” and come up into this higher realm of ministry.
